I used to know who I was. There was a time when I could look in the mirror and recognize myself—a girl who smiled, who felt something more than emptiness. But now, when I stare at my reflection, all I see is a stranger. The face that once felt familiar now looks like a map of all my failures and disappointments. Every time I lean in closer, hoping for something, anything, to redeem me, all I find is a cruel reminder of how far I've fallen. I don’t recognize the girl in the mirror, and I don’t think I want to anymore.
In this hauntingly raw, emotional novel, we explore themes of depression, dread, bullying, self-doubt, acceptance, resilience and healing.
